Non-feature film awards were given for the documentaries, educational films and film strips made in the country. For 12th National Film Awards, no award was given in the filmstrip category and only Certificate of Merit was awarded for Educational Films. Awards not given

Following were the awards not given as no film was found to be suitable for the award: * Prime Minister's Gold Medal for the Best Children's Film * Prime Minister's Gold Medal for the Best Educational Film
